Immerse your audience in a world of imagination and innovation with the power of 3D animated video production. Forge unforgettable stories through stunning visuals that captivate attention and leave a lasting impact. https://www.fiverr.com/s/qDP1pwX
Visualize Success with 3D Animated Videos
Internet 3 hours ago laravtta755120Web Directory Categories
Web Directory Search
New Site Listings